Santa Monica Farmer's Market Los Angeles

Not just for veggies

"At the "Santa Monica Farmer's Market" in Los Angeles, especially the one on Sundays, I love sampling the different kinds of dates and grabbing a burrito..."

I am fortunate enough to live in the state that is the source of the majority of fruits and vegetables for the U.S., because we have the greatest Farmer's Markets.

In Santa Monica alone, we have a Wednesday, Saturday, and Sunday Farmer's market in three different locations. My favorite is the Sunday Farmer's market on Main Street. There are vendors selling local vegetables and California specialties, such as dates. I cannot walk past the date stand without sampling at least four types (who knew there were so many different types of dates?!) and buying two! But if you're on vacation and don't need to do any grocery shopping, this Farmer's Market is still worth the visit.

About half the space is used for ready-to-eat foods, either from local restaurants or from Farmer's Market regulars. I love to grab a burrito and eat it on the grass listening to the live music.  It's kid friendly as well, and they usually have activities such as face painting or cooking classes.  I go towards the end of the day to avoid the crowds, but I still manage to pick up some wonderful produce!
